Ticket: RotoVault misconfigured in the Quillmark staging env

Hey — the secrets-rotation utility is pointing at prod vault paths from staging, so rotations keep failing silently. Pretty sure someone copied the wrong env file during the Breln migration. To unblock the reviewer test run, the staging env file needs the rotation key set on the line directly below this note.

sealed setting: ARCHIVE_KEY3=c1f

Night-shift staff: Floor 4 of the Tellhaven Building opens this week. After 21:00, access is via the rear stairwell only; the lifts are locked out overnight during the settling period. Complete a walk-through of the new floor once per shift and log it. The stairwell keypad accepts the code below.

badge for yahop-fawep: bdg-XBKXI-68071

Subject: Cleaning crew arrangements this week

Hello Facilities team,

A note from the front desk at Wrenmoor Court: the evening cleaners from Bastelle Hygiene will be on site Tuesday through Friday from 19:30. Please make sure the goods lift is released for them and that the recycling cages on level 1 are unlocked. They should sign in at the desk as usual and wear their lanyards at all times. For the service corridor door, they should use the badge code below.

badge for yahif-bahaf: bdg-XUBUM-7